DLNA is a wonderful way to connect and enjoy media files via home wired or wireless network. You may use the DLNA feature to access media files over your home network from one DLNA compliant device to other DLNA enabled devices, such as a PC or PlayStation system. However, when you stream AVI to DLNA device, the result shows that some AVI files are not supported by DLNA. This article will quickly walk you through how to make AVI files DLNA compliant, so that you can play AVI via DLNA easily.

Actually, some DLNA compatible devices can support AVI format, but it is limited to Xvid/DivX SD. Some DivX HD AVI movies are not supported well. In usual, MPEG-1, MPEG-2, MPEG-4 are the typical supported formats by DLNA. To make all AVI files DLNA compliant, you can convert AVI to DLNA most compatible format first.
